Opened 4 years ago

Closed 4 years ago

#12097 closed defect (fixed)

Entrance to Recall Pad in upper catacombs unreachable

Reported by: frensfrens Owned by: mduggan
Priority: normal Component: Engine: Ultima
Version: Keywords: recall u8
Cc: Game: Ultima VIII: Pagan

Description

Gameversion is GOG English.
Location: upper catacombs
Problem: After using the skull of quakes on the glowing red spot, the floor collapses as intended, but going through the door causes the avatar to fall into a kind of pit. I am not sure how it's supposed to look, since I merely read about this place, but it supposedly contains a teleport location.

First console message after dropping through the floor was:
WARNING: Warning: moving avatar below Z=0. (15909,5821,-2)!

I'll attach the savegame (pre skull-use).

Attachments (1)

ultima8.001 (178.9 KB ) - added by frensfrens 4 years ago.

Download all attachments as: .zip

Change History (4)

by frensfrens, 4 years ago

Attachment: ultima8.001 added

in reply to:  description comment:1 by frensfrens, 4 years ago

Replying to frensfrens:
I forgot to add that I'm on scummvm 2.2.0 (Sep. 14 2020)

comment:2 by mduggan, 4 years ago

Thanks for attaching the savegame. The correct behavior is to have a teleport as soon as you go through the door - there is only a little bit of floor in there.

I tried a few times and sometimes the teleport was triggered correctly, but more often it wasn't - call it 80% reproducible.

There is an egg just inside the door which is supposed to trigger the teleport (you can see it if you turn on editor items with the E key). I will try tracing a bit and see why it's not triggering.

*Edit*
Actually the problem seems to be that the egg is hatching early, but not teleporting as a result - when the problem happens you can click on the egg and see it has hatched=1 in its description on the debug console, but when it works fine you can see it's hatched=0. You can reset the hatched state by walking a bit away from the area and coming back. I suspect it might be related to the bit of missing floor tile in front of the egg. I'll try patching that up and see if it fixes the problem.

Last edited 4 years ago by mduggan (previous) (diff)

comment:3 by mduggan, 4 years ago

Owner: set to mduggan
Resolution: fixed
Status: newclosed

Committed a fix to the missing map tile that *mostly* fixes this. It's still not perfect (there is still a small hole in the floor) but I wasn't able to trigger the bug any more.

Map fixes only get applied on teleporting into the map though, so it needs you to leave the catacombs and come back unfortunately. Ironically this is easier after activating the recall pad, which is what's inside the door.

Note: See TracTickets for help on using tickets.